How much do Claim Adjusters make?
The average total salary for a Claim Adjuster is $59,000 per year. This is based on data from 165 TurboTax users who reported their job as Claim Adjuster and includes taxable wages, tips, bonuses, and more. Claim Adjuster salary can vary between $26,000 to $99,500 depending on factors including education, skills, experience, employer & location. Read more

The following cities offer the highest salaries for claim adjusters near Riverside Metro Area, CA:
Riverside, CA ($73,500 a year),
Escondido, CA ($67,000 a year),
and Moreno Valley, CA ($66,500 a year).
